Harrington Parks & Recreation host four Indoor Pickleball Courts, as well as three outdoor courts! To learn about the outdoor courts, click here.

Indoor Pickleball is played inside the William R “Bobby” Outten facility. This is a climate controlled building for your comfort. The indoor courts are open on a first come, first serve bases, Monday through Friday 8 am to 4 pm. The are closed on the weekends and holidays. All you need to enjoy the game is your own racket and pickleball!

You must be a member of the Adult Fitness Program to use the facility. Sneakers are required inside the facility. There are restrooms located inside the building. You must be 18 years of age or older to join and exercise on your own. Youth may join but must have a parent/guardian present while the exercise.

You can sign up as a single for $60 a year, OR you can bring your entire household for a total of $75 a year! Stop in and take a tour today!
